Yahweh’s Anger Turns Away from Israel

14 [a](A)Return, O Israel, to Yahweh your God,
For you have stumbled in your (B)iniquity.
Take words with you and return to Yahweh.
Say to Him, “(C)Forgive all iniquity
And [b]take what is good,
That we may (D)pay in full [c]the fruit of our lips.
Assyria will not save us;
We will (E)not ride on horses,
Nor will we say again, ‘(F)Our god,’
To the (G)work of our hands;
For in (H)You the [d]orphan finds compassion.”

A plea: Return to God

14 [a] Return, Israel, to the Lord your God;
        you have stumbled because of your wickedness.
Prepare to speak
    and return to the Lord;
    say to the Lord,
        “Forgive all wickedness;
            and receive the good.
    Instead of bulls,
        let us offer what we can say:
Assyria won’t save us;
        we won’t ride upon horses;
    we will no longer say, ‘Our God,’
        to the work of our hands.
    In you the orphan finds compassion.”
